区块链科技近些年来迅速崛起,并在金融、供应链管理、医疗保健等多个领域展现出强大的潜力。在提到区块链时,许多人最先想到的是加密货币,如比特币和以太坊,但实际上,区块链上的数据远不止于此。那么,区块链上的数据究竟是什么?它是如何工作的,又有哪些应用呢?本文将带您深入了解区块链上的数据及其重要性。
在深入了解区块链上的数据之前,我们先来思考一下什么是区块链。区块链是一种特殊的数据库,采用分布式方式存储数据。区块链的每一个“区块”都包含了一定数量的交易记录或数据,而这些区块通过加密技术链接在一起,形成一个“不变”的链条。
区块链的核心特色在于去中心化。这意味着没有单一的权威机构可以控制整个网络,所有的参与者都可以在一定程度上平等地获取和提交交易。这种设计极大地提高了数据的安全性和透明度,而区块链上的数据主要由交易数据、区块头信息及智能合约组成。
区块链上的数据主要可以分为以下几类:
区块链上最核心的数据是交易数据。例如,在比特币区块链中,交易数据包括发送者的地址、接收者的地址、交易金额以及交易时间等。这些信息记录在每一个区块中,并且一旦添加到区块链上,就无法更改或删除。
这种不可篡改性是区块链技术的一大优势,确保了数据的可靠性。因此,区块链上的交易记录可以用于验证和追踪资金流动,提高了财务透明度,减少了金融欺诈的可能性。
每个区块不仅包含交易数据,还包含区块头信息。区块头信息中有一个时间戳、前一个区块的哈希值以及一个随机数(Nonce),这个随机数用于挖矿过程中的工作量证明(PoW)机制。通过这些信息,区块链能够有效地链接多个区块,形成一个完整的链。
智能合约是区块链上另一种重要的数据形式,它是一种自执行的合同,其中条款被写入代码中。智能合约在满足某些条件时自动执行,因此可以用于自动化交易、信息分享等多种场景。例如,以太坊平台上就允许用户创建和部署自己的智能合约,以便在区块链上执行各种复杂的交易任务。
区块链数据通常分布在全网节点中,而非集中存储在某一具体位置。每个参与者(或节点)都保留了完整的区块链副本。这种设计降低了数据丢失的风险,同时提高了数据的可靠性和持续性。
当新的数据(如新交易)产生时,它们被打包到一个新的区块中,然后通过网络广播,所有节点共同验证该区块的有效性。通过这种机制,确保了所有节点对区块链数据的一致性,使得任何参与者都能信任数据的真实性。
区块链的设计本质上增强了数据的安全性,因为数据内容在生成时即被加密,并通过网络中的多方验证。然而,尽管区块链可以保证数据的完整性,但由于其透明性,隐私保护却是一个挑战。
在公有链中,任何人都可以查看链上的数据,这对于某些商业应用可能会造成隐私泄露。因此,保护用户隐私的方案如零知识证明等技术逐渐成为了关注的焦点。这些技术能够有效增强隐私保护,确保用户在享受区块链优势的同时,个人信息不会被泄露。
区块链上的数据可以在诸多领域中发挥作用。以下是几个主要的应用场景:
在供应链管理中,区块链可以用于记录商品从生产到销售的每一个环节,通过透明的数据追踪提高供应链的效率。例如,消费者可以通过区块链查询产品的生产工厂、运输过程及检验信息,这在提升消费者信任度的同时也促进了品牌形象的提升。
区块链在金融服务领域的应用越来越广泛,以比特币和其他加密货币为例,区块链确保了交易的安全性、快速性及可追溯性。此外,使用智能合约,金融机构能够降低交易成本,提高业务处理效率。
在医疗健康领域,区块链技术能够安全地存储病患的健康数据,使得医护人员能够高效访问患者病历。同时,该技术还可以通过智能合约追踪药品的生产和流通,以防伪造药品的问题。
很多国家开始尝试将区块链应用于政府数据的管理与透明化。通过区块链记录的数据可以确保政府的每一项决策和支出都能公开透明,进而提高公众的信任感和满意度。
区块链数据的安全性主要通过加密、去中心化及共识机制来保证。数据在生成时即被加密,并通过区块链网络中的节点进行分布式存储,每个节点都保存着完整的区块链副本,这样就算某些节点遭到攻击,整体的数据仍然安全。此外,区块链的共识机制(如工作量证明或权益证明)确保了交易的有效性,防止恶意攻击者篡改数据。
由于区块链的透明性,普通用户的交易记录容易受到质疑。因此,一些技术如零知识证明、环签名等正在不断开发和完善,以增强数据隐私保护。零知识证明允许一方证明某个声明是正确的,而无需展示额外信息,从而保护个人隐私。
区块链作为一种新兴技术,其应用前景非常广阔。从金融到供应链管理,再到医疗健康与政务透明,各行各业都能找到潜在的应用场景。随着技术的不断成熟,区块链将可能彻底变革许多传统产业,提高透明度与效率。
在区块链中,由于去中心化和加密机制,数据篡改的难度极大。如果一个黑客想要修改区块链上的某个数据,需重新计算后续所有区块的哈希值并控制超过50%的网络节点,这在实际操作中几乎是不可能的。因此,区块链被认为具有很高的数据不可篡改性。
综上所述,区块链上的数据不仅是加密货币交易的记录,它还涵盖了许多其他形式的数据,如智能合约、区块头信息等。区块链科技通过去中心化及加密技术,确保了数据的安全性与透明度,并在各行各业展现出广阔的应用潜力。尽管仍然面临一些挑战,如隐私保护等,但随着技术的发展与创新,区块链必将在未来成为推动社会进步的重要力量。
2003-2025 tokenim官方网站入口 @版权所有|网站地图|粤ICP备19043792号